3. Technical Innovations: The Intersection of Craft & Physics

Developing high-quality wooden puzzles is a complex engineering task. It relies on precise mechanical tolerance design to manage the natural dimensional expansion and contraction of wood. Wood is hygroscopic; it absorbs and desorbs moisture based on ambient relative humidity. Our raw timber is kiln-dried and conditioned to sit between a strict 8% and 12% moisture content range. This prevents warping, splitting, and component binding during maritime transit and warehousing in varying climate zones.

Furthermore, our design teams use advanced CAD and SolidWorks modeling to run structural simulation tests. By simulating stress distribution across delicate laser-cut frames (such as the gear teeth of a mechanical clock or the side panels of an intricate book nook), we can optimize shear strengths and design reliable press-fit pins.

4. Global Compliance, Logistics, & Certification Matrix

Entering highly regulated global markets requires strict compliance with international toy safety and environmental laws. Linyi Wooden Toys maintains compliance with major regulatory frameworks across the United States, European Union, and Asia-Pacific regions:

FSC Certification

Guarantees all source timber is harvested from responsibly managed, sustainable forests with full chain-of-custody tracking.

EN71 & REACH Compliance

Ensures compliance with European physical, mechanical, flammability, and chemical limits (including strict phthalates and heavy metals monitoring).

CE & EN IEC 62115

Validates safety parameters for lighted models incorporating batteries, mini LED circuits, and micro-controllers.

RoHS Directives

Restricts hazardous substances in electronic assemblies to ensure eco-friendly, consumer-safe circuitry.

What is the standard production turnaround time for a customized bulk order?
For standard OEM projects with an order volume around 1,000 to 5,000 units, the lead time is typically 25 to 35 working days after design sign-off and receipt of the deposit. Custom structural designs requiring new tooling paths, specialized printing setups, or third-party laboratory certifications may add 7 to 10 days to the initial production run.

Can you provide custom-colored UV prints directly onto the wooden boards?
Yes. We run industrial flatbed UV-printing systems that print high-resolution graphics directly onto wood panels. This approach preserves the natural grain beneath the ink while providing vivid colors, preventing the peeling and bubbling common with paper-veneer alternatives.
